Biographical NoteReturn to Top
Born May 31, 1936, in London, died in Seattle, July 24, 2005 of pancreatic cancer. University of Washington Professor of Atmospheric Sciences 1970-2005. Peter V. Hobbs was Professor of Atmospheric Sciences and Director of the Cloud and Aerosol Research Group (CARG) at the University of Washington in Seattle. He received his B.Sc. and Ph.D. degrees in physics from the Imperial College of Science and Technology, University of London, in 1960 and 1963, respectively.
Content DescriptionReturn to Top
Correspondence, lecture notes, speeches, publications, working papers; photographs and audiovisual materials. Records of the University of Washington's Cloud and Aerosol Research Group, founded by Peter Hobbs in 1963.

International Commission on Clouds and Precipitation, 1985-1993Return to Top
Container(s): Box 36
The International Commission on Clouds and Precipitation (ICCP) is a Commission of the International Association of Meteorology and Atmospheric Sciences (IAMAS). The IAMAS is one of the associations of the International Union of Geodesy and Geophysics (IUGG). Peter V. Hobbs was president of this commission between 1984 and 1992.
Materials include Executive Committee meeting minutes, committee and working group minutes, memos, membership information, and correspondence.
